From birth to toddlerhood, children learn about the world through their senses. That’s where sensory toys come in—they’re specifically designed to stimulate touch, sight, sound, and even smell, supporting critical stages of early development. Let’s explore why these toys are a must-have in every child’s toy box.
1. Enhances Brain Development
Sensory play helps build nerve connections in the brain’s pathways. This leads to improved cognitive growth, language development, and memory. The more senses a toy engages, the more it strengthens your child’s learning foundation.
2. Supports Fine and Gross Motor Skills
From squishy balls to textured mats, sensory toys encourage movement and hand coordination. These physical interactions promote both fine and gross motor skills essential for future tasks like writing or riding a bike.
3. Calms and Focuses the Mind
Many sensory toys provide soothing feedback that helps children self-regulate. Fidget spinners, weighted toys, and sensory bottles are especially helpful for kids with anxiety, ADHD, or autism.
4. Encourages Exploration and Curiosity
Sensory play invites children to explore their environment in a hands-on way. It nurtures natural curiosity,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ills through fun and experimentation.
5. Builds Social and Communication Skills
Group sensory activities—like sand tables or water play—help children learn to share, communicate, and cooperate. This type of play fosters social interaction and emotional growth.
